Summary[]
- PREVIOUSLY INSTAR TREK...
- After the events ofSTAR TREK INTO DARKNESS, theUSSEnterprise has embarked on afive year journey of exploration into unchartedspace, boldly going where no one... man or woman... has gone before...
- Captain's log,stardate2261.274
- TheEnterprise is completing its general survey of the previously unexplored world ofKassen Five. It's aclass M pre-industrial planet with two dominant species. One significantly more dominant than the other.
On the surface of Kassen V,Spock reminds the captain that it is past time to return to theUSSEnterprise. Kirk overrules the first officer, eager to see if the sabotage on the prisoner convoy has worked. Besides, freeing one group of prisoners is hardly violating thePrime Directive.YeomanRand takes the moment to point out that the prototype image inducers the away team is utilizing are failing. Fortunately the locks on the prisoner convoy have failed and the blue skinned Kassens are free. To avoid the stone age creatures, the away team ducks behind a rock formation and orders a beam up. A little girl runs ahead of the group allowing her a glimpse of the transporters, waving to the form ofCaptainJane Tiberia Kirk.
In the transporter bay, Kirk waves off Spock's concern about the girl witnessing their departure before praisingMarjorie Scott's image inducers. On the way tobridge, Spock informs Kirk that she will not be making a report toStarfleet Command because, as Kirk says, there is no definitive proof that the girl saw theEnterprise team. Kirk, however, believes it to be lingering guilt fromNibiru. On the bridge, Kirk ordersSulu andChekov to plot a new course into the unknown. LieutenantNnamdi Uhuro then receives atransmission fromAdmiralThomas. TheEnterprise is to proceed to theCamporsystem to investigate an unusual anomaly similar to the one detected by theUSSKelvin. In the privacy of herready room, Kirk wonders what her mother would do in her daughter's place as a young "headstrong" female captain, before the answer strikes her. She'd give the brass hell.
In thecorridors, Uhuro reveals that on the next away mission, he wishes to join Spock. Spock is perplexed. Even a femaleVulcan is stronger than a malehuman, thus Spock is more likely to protect Uhuro then the other way round. Uhuro jokes that it must be a human thing for a gallantknight to want to protect hisprincess. Spock can only ask which of them is the princess in the analogy.
Insickbay,DoctorLea McCoy gives Kirk a routine check-up to keep tabs on any effects the transfer ofAugmentblood may have on the captain. As McCoy theorizes the possible effects on both Kirk and any children she may have, she notices the bed sheets have inexplicably changed color. Leaving McCoy to solve the minor mystery, Kirk heads off to a meeting of the senior staff regarding the Campor anomaly.
At the meetingCarl Marcus explains that the anomaly is aquantum storm, a sort of cosmic knot between all the various realities in the multiverse. TheEnterprise's proximity to the phenomenon is already causing aspects of other worlds to affect the ship, such as programs being routed through different systems, thewarp core giving off unusual readings, and bedsheets changing color.
All of a sudden, the anomaly flares and draws theEnterprise into it. Without impulse or warp, Kirk decides to ride the rapids. The ship shudders violently as it approaches the eye of the storm, before it emerges in normal space. As damage reports come in, Uhuro picks up anotherConstitution-class ship. Kirk hails their presumed sister ship, but receives no immediate response. As she tries again, amale voice cuts her off. Did she just say her name wasJane Kirk?

Publication history[]
- 29 January2014
- First released byIDW Publishing.
- 7 October2014
- Collected inStar Trek, Volume 8.
- 31 May2016
- Collected inThe New Adventures, Volume 3.
- 5 July2018
- Reprinted inGraphic Novel Collection,Volume 40. (Eaglemoss Collections)
